Abstract

The liquid pressure controller includes an operating piston directly operated by a mechanical member such as a brake or clutch. An acting piston is connectable to the operating piston and directly acts for producing a liquid pressure of a portion to be operated. A liquid pressure controller connects the acting piston to the operating piston or releases the connection and actuates only the acting piston.
